Fix for issue 69:
Unzipping Guice 1.0 Source Archive Does Not Create Separate Directory
git-svn-id: https://google-guice.googlecode.com/svn/trunk@559 d779f126-a31b-0410-b53b-1d3aecad763e
diff --git a/build.xml b/build.xml
index e9dcaff..3351a8c 100644
--- a/build.xml
+++ b/build.xml
@@ -68,11 +68,13 @@
<fileset dir="${build.dir}" includes="javadoc/**/*"/>
</copy>
- <zip destfile="${build.dir}/guice-${version}.zip"
- basedir="${build.dir}/dist"/>
- <zip destfile="${build.dir}/guice-${version}-src.zip"
- basedir="."
- excludes="build/**/*,build,.svn,.svn/**/*,**/.svn,classes,classes/**/*"/>
+ <zip destfile="${build.dir}/guice-${version}.zip">
+ <zipfileset dir="${build.dir}/dist" prefix="guice-${version}"/>
+ </zip>
+ <zip destfile="${build.dir}/guice-${version}-src.zip">
+ <zipfileset dir="." prefix="guice-${version}-src"
+ excludes="build/**/*,build,.svn,.svn/**/*,**/.svn,classes,classes/**/*"/>
+ </zip>
</target>
<target name="test.dist"